Experienced Electronic Systems Technician (EST) - Building Automation

Company: JSET Automated Technologies

Location: Columbus, OH On-site with regional travel as needed

Type: Full-time Non-exempt

Reports to: Project Manager

Summary

Join a team that values proven methods, clean work, and safety. You will install, wire, test, and commission building automation and control systems for commercial and industrial sites. You will support junior techs and keep projects on schedule.

Applicants must be authorized to work in the United States. We are unable to sponsor or take over sponsorship of employment visas at this time.

What You'll Do

Pull, route, label, and terminate low-voltage control wiring, including CAT5/6

Mount and wire PLC and BAS control panels and verify torque and labeling

Read and apply plans, one-lines, P&IDs, and wiring diagrams

Install and integrate field devices: actuators, valves, meters, and sensors

Commission PLC/BAS points, run checkouts and functional tests, and document results

Troubleshoot HVAC automation for chillers, VAVs, RTUs, AHUs, and pumps

Set device addresses and configure networks: BACnet/IP, Modbus RTU/TCP, and MSTP

Maintain redlines, as-builts, start-up forms, and commissioning logs

Follow NEC, EIA/TIA, BICSI, and site requirements

Coordinate with engineers, PMs, commissioning agents, and other trades

Coach apprentices on safe, correct work

What You Bring

3+ years in BAS, EPMS, or mechanical automation field work with PLC panel installs

Strong wiring and termination skills with neat cable management and labeling

Working knowledge of HVAC equipment and basic control sequences

Ability to read schematics, wiring diagrams, plan sets, and device schedules

Experience with BACnet or Modbus and basic IP addressing

Valid driver's license and reliable transportation

Ability to lift 60 lbs, climb ladders, and work on active jobsites

English proficiency required to read and communicate job-critical information (plans, safety procedures, wiring diagrams, work orders, and customer instructions), with or without reasonable accommodation

Nice to Have

Niagara N4, Allen-Bradley, or Siemens exposure

OSHA-10 or OSHA-30

Fiber basics and cable testing experience

Familiarity with EIA/TIA and BICSI practices

Experience with point-to-point and commissioning paperwork
